It depends on the ad network, and the kind of deal they have with them. Some will be charged per impression (i.e. a person seeing it) and others will be charged per click generated from the ads.

Google paid search results for example would be paid on a per click basis.

If you're not familiar with it then I'd highly recommend reading about the origin of the term cognitive dissonance.

It was based on observing a doomsday cult where the members became much stronger believers when the doomsday date passed without incident.
